Common HVAC Emergencies That Require Immediate Attention
A number of HVAC problems call for emergency service. Acknowledging these problems can assist you know when to require professional aid:
- Complete System Failure
When your heating or cooling system stops working completely, specifically during severe weather, it's more than simply an trouble-- it can be dangerous. Our emergency HVAC professionals can detect and fix the issue promptly, restoring your home's convenience and security.
- Unusual Noises or Smells
Odd seem like banging, grinding, or shrieking from your HVAC system often signal a major mechanical problem that might lead to bigger issues if not dealt with rapidly. Likewise, unusual smells might show electrical issues and even gas leaks. Our expert HVAC specialists can determine these issues and make necessary repairs before they end up being hazardous.
- Water Leaks
Water leaking from your HVAC system can harm your home and cause mold growth. Our specialists find the source of leakages and repair them effectively to prevent water damage.
- Refrigerant Leaks
Refrigerant leakages decrease your a/c unit's cooling capability and can hurt the environment. They need professional attention as refrigerant handling calls for specialized training and equipment.
- Electrical Issues
Problems with electrical parts in your HVAC system position fire threats and ought to be addressed immediately by certified professionals. Our HVAC professionals have the training to securely fix electrical problems.

Common HVAC Problems Homeowners Face
- Poor Airflow
Limited air flow makes your system work harder and lowers comfort. Our HVAC contractors recognize airflow issues, whether caused by duct issues, filthy filters, or fan issues.
- Uneven Heating or Cooling
If some spaces are too hot while others are too cold, you might have duct issues, insulation concerns, or an incorrectly sized system. Our professional HVAC professionals can detect these problems and recommend solutions.
- Short Cycling
When your system switches on and off frequently, it wastes energy and breaks components quicker. Our HVAC contractors can figure out whether the issue comes from a blocked filter, inappropriate thermostat settings, or something more severe.
- High Energy Bills
Abrupt boosts in energy costs typically indicate HVAC inefficiency. Our professionals carry out energy effectiveness evaluations to recognize the cause and recommend improvements.
- Humidity Problems
Modern HVAC systems should help control indoor humidity. If your home feels too humid in summertime or too dry in winter season, our HVAC contractors can advise services to improve comfort and air quality.
- Thermostat Problems
Often what seems like a system failure is actually a thermostat issue. Our HVAC professionals can repair or change thermostats and help you upgrade to programmable or clever designs for better convenience control and energy cost savings.
